What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summertime warm a bit, however it likewise draws moisture into fall and spring. Winters are cold and long term, and the cold water entering your heating system can run 35 to 45 degrees Fahrenheit. That broad delta from inlet to setpoint temperature level implies your heater works harder for more months of the year. Gas designs cycle more frequently. Electric elements run much longer sessions. Tankless devices are pushed to the top edge of their flow rankings when 2 components open at once.
Hard water substances the stress and anxiety. Several Chicago neighborhoods test at moderate to high hardness, which speeds up scale buildup on electric components and gas-fired warm transfer surfaces. I have drained pipes tanks where the lower six inches were obstructed with crunchy mineral debris, reducing effective capability and masking thermostat problems. Cold air infiltration is one more offender, especially in cellars with older single-pane wind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Combustion devices need air, yet way too much uncontrolled air chills the tank and flue, boosts condensation, and triggers recurring flame-sensing faults.
If your water heater is near an outside wall surface or in a garage, the impacts show up earlier. Burners rust. Vent adapters drip. Condensate swimming pools where it should not. Plan for examination and service tempo that values these facts. A heating system that would certainly run 8 to 10 years in a light environment might need interest by year six here.
How to Area Difficulty Before It Spikes
Most failures give cautions. You simply need to acknowledge them and act. A couple of field notes:
A hot water supply that turns from warm to scalding and back suggests a stopping working thermostat or blocked mixing valve. On gas systems, irregular temperature usually starts after debris has actually buried all-time low, producing hot spots that perplex the control.
Popping, roaring, or a gravelly sound during heater cycles often points to range and debris. The noise is heavy steam popping below layers of mineral buildup, which additionally swipes efficiency. In worst situations the grumbling trembles ap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ted warm water that removes after a few mins generally implies an anode pole has been eaten and the container is starting to corrode. If the staining shows up on both hot and cold, look upstream at the structure's piping, yet don't disregard the heater without drawing the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ature level and stress safety valve can be deceptive. If the shutoff cries just throughout a heating cycle after that quits, thermal expansion may be driving pressure past the shutoff's limit. Chicago homes with closed systems or examine valves on the water meter typically require a correctly sized expansion tank. If the shutoff cries frequently, replace it and examination system pressure.
Intermittent warm water on a tankless unit when you open a solitary low-flow faucet can suggest the minimum circulation sensor isn't being caused. Mineral range in the warm exchanger is a typical reason. Do not keep raising the temperature level to compensate, you'll develop a scald risk and still obtain warm water.
Gas scent, burn marks, or soot around the burner area suggests shut it down and call an expert. In older basements with lint and family pet hair, I frequently discover fire rollout evidence from blocked bur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Genuine Equation
I do not use a rigorous age cutoff, but age matters. Many common glass-lined storage tanks last 8 to 12 years when reasonably kept. In devices with neglected anodes or severe water problems, 6 to 8 years is common. At the 10-year mark, even with a tidy burner and audio controls, interior storage tank wear ends up being the coin throw you will not like. If the tank itself leaks,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a short-term bandage.
For repair work candidates, I check out component prices, access, and anticipated horizon. Changing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ats commonly makes sense for more youthful units. So does exchanging a failed heating element on an electrical model. Anode poles are economical insurance, and I have actually replaced them on containers as old as year nine when the interior still looked good. Yet if the heater setting up is worn away, the flue baffle is distorted, or you can't separate the leakage without pressurizing, I nudge homeowners toward replacement.
Efficiency gains commonly tip the equilibrium. Newer gas or hybrid electric designs utilize much less energy per gallon delivered, and tankless devices have improved modulating controls that react much better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, changing with the proper capacity or a tankless system fixes both dependability and comfort.
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system doesn't chase after peak draw, it fulfills it without squandering gas the other 23 hours. Sizing gets harder when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ar home with an additional bath.
For containers, total restroom count, occupancy, and component behaviors drive the option. A home of four with 2 full baths and typical early morning overlap rarely regrets a 50-gallon gas storage tank if the healing rate is solid. A 40-gallon model can work for disciplined regimens, but if both showers run and washing beginnings, it will certainly fail. Electric storage tanks need larger abilities to match the healing of gas. I frequently sp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ric houses with two or more baths.
For tankless, match the unit to the chilliest expected incoming temperature level and synchronised circulation. In Chicago winters, plan for a temperature level increase of 70 to 85 levels. 2 showers plus a sink might need 6 to 8 gallons per min at that surge. Makers list flow ability at details delta-T worths. Read those tables, not just the heading GPM. If area allows, some two-flats benefit from 2 smaller tankless units in parallel as opposed to one large system, which improves redundancy and modulates a lot more successfully on reduced draws.
Gas, Electric, Crossbreed, or Tankless: Making a Sturdy Choice
There is no generally ideal option. Your gas line size, venting course, electrical capacity, and space format identify what's functional. Then the math of energy prices and your usage patterns finish the picture.
Traditional gas container water heaters being in the sweet place of price, uncomplicated installation, and reputable recuperation. They recognize to inspectors and service technologies. If you have a respectable chimney or a direct-vent commercial water heater repair Chicago course, they function well in many Chicago cellars. They are delicate to make-up air and venting condition, which is why you ought to check the flue on a regular basis for corrosion or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ing layouts utilizes PVC airing vent and can be more reliable, especially when you can not rely on a masonry chimney. They need an appropriate condensate drain line that won't ice up. The vent runs should be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ation must be sited to avoid snow drift zones.
Electric containers are less complex mechanically, without any combustion or airing vent to worry about. They can be outstanding in condominiums or buildings without gas. The compromise is healing rate and electric load.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a large electric heating system might force a service upgrade.
Hybrid heatpump water heaters radiate in removed homes with sufficient area and mild ambient temperature levels. They pull warm from the surrounding air and are really efficient. In Chicago basements, they still work, yet they cool down and evaporate the space. That can be a benefit in summer, a drawback in wintertime.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ise matter, particularly if the device is near a living area. I have actually installed crossbreeds in laundry rooms where the dryer's waste heat aids, yet in tiny mechanical wardrobes they can struggle.
Tankless gas systems free up floor area and deliver unlimited hot water within their flow limitations. They are delicate to water top quality and need routine descaling. Airing vent is normally sealed and sidewall-terminated, which usually simplifies flue concerns. They do require ample gas supply, sometimes up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Properly installed and preserved, they last a long time and keep bills predictable.
Chicago Structure Facts: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access
Venting is where lots of DIY attempts go laterally. Older two-flats and cottages typically share a smokeshaft flue between the water heater and a climatic heating system. If the heating system obtains replaced with a high-efficiency version that vents with PVC, the hot water heater winds up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That transforms draft attributes and dangers condensation inside the stonework. I have actually determined flue gas temperatures that drop too swiftly, merging acidic condensate in liners. If you go this route, consider a properly sized metal lining or switch the heating unit to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's permitting procedure for water heater setup is straightforward when you comply with code and offer basic documentation. Expect gas stress tests for new or revised lines, burning air estimations if you are staying with climatic home appliances, and examination of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, inspectors likewise take a look at b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Scheduling is simpler midweek and outdoors holiday weeks. If your structure is a condominium, consider board approvals and elevator reservations for moving tanks.
Access shapes labor time. Garden devices with narrow gangways and low stairwell transforms limitation container dimension merely since you can not physically maneuver a bigger cyndrical tube. I have actually had tasks where a 50-gallon container had to be disassembled to get rid of, then we changed to a tankless to avoid future gain access to frustrations. Action entrances, transforms, and ceiling heights prior to you select a model.
Maintenance That In fact Expands Life
Yearly service beats surprise failures. In our climate, the following cadence jobs. Drain pipes a few gallons from the storage tank every six months to flush debris. Complete flushes are excellent if the valve is durable, however I have actually seen old plastic drain shutoffs break. If the valve feels lightweight, a partial drain and refill is much safer. On electric storage tanks, eliminate power initially and check element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and replace the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ness locations, magnesium anodes dissolve rapidly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ow down odor concerns from sulfur germs and lasts a bit much longer. If you don't have overhanging clearance, use a fractional anode. When anodes are ignored, the container comes to be the sacrificial metal, and failing accelerates.
For gas designs, vacuum cleaner dust and lint from the heater location. Tidy flame-sensing rods delicately with a great abrasive pad. Check that the fire is secure and primarily blue with distinct cones. Lazy yellow flames show inadequate combustion or obstructed air. Validate that the draft hood is attracting by holding a smoke resource near it while the burner runs. If smoke spills out, quit and deal with venting.
Tankless devices need yearly descaling in most Chicago neighborhoods. Make use of a pump, tubes, and a descaling remedy to flow through the heat ex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still reliable on condensing models. I have actually seen ignored tankless units keep up half the anticipated circulation due to the fact that the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ion storage tanks are worthy of a pressure check also. With the system cool and pressure relieved, the growth container's air side ought to match your home's static water pressure, typically 50 to 60 psi. A water logged growth storage tank creates problem T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.
When To Ask for Professional Water Heater Solution in Chicago
Some problems are risk-free to explore on your own, like inspecting the breaker, relighting a pilot per the guidebook, or flushing debris. Others necessitate a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, swelter marks, and persisting TPR discharges fall in that classification. So do new electrical runs for hybrid or large electric tanks and any type of modification to gas lines.
An excellent solution browse through isn't just a quick swap of a component. Expect a technology to test gas pressure, clock the meter if needed, determine burning or aspect existing, confirm draft, and evaluate for indications of wetness. If you're obtaining quotes for water heater repair work in Chicago, ask what the diagnostic consists of. You desire greater than a guess.
Realistic Price Varies and What Drives Them
Costs differ by gain access to, brand name, warranty, and code requirements. A simple repair work like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as tank may land in a modest range, while a control shutoff or electrical element can be greater. Complete hot water heater installation in Chicago for a standard atmospheric gas tank generally consists of the unit, new flex connectors, drip leg, TPR piping to code, authorization, and haul-away of the old container. Include prices for a new smokeshaft lining if needed, or for a power-vent version with lengthy air vent runs and condensate drain configuration.
Tankless installations have a wider spread. If the gas line should be upsized and the air vent path drilled through masonry with a future, the labor increases. Descaling shutoffs and seclusion packages add price in advance but conserve running expenditure later. Hybrid heat pumps cost more than common electrical tanks, and you might require a condensate pump, vibration seclusion pads, and perhaps a small air duct set to enhance airflow.
Ask for detailed quotes so you can see where the money goes. Reduced bids that omit permit charges, airing vent upgrades, or growth storage tanks often balloon later or cause a system that works poorly.
Practical Actions Property owners Can Take Today
A short, targeted checklist keeps you in advance of issues without diving right into professional territory.
- Locate and tag the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heater. Practice turning them off.
- Check the TPR shutoff discharge pipeline. It must end within a couple of inches of a drainpipe or pan, not capped. If you see energetic dripping, schedule service.
- Note your heating system's age from the serial number. If it's over 8 years for gas or 10 for electric, prepare for replacement, not just repairs.
- Test warm water recovery. Time for how long it takes to recover after a shower. An abrupt adjustment typically signals sediment or control issues.
- Clear a two-foot span around the device. Keep combustibles away and ensure airflow.

What I would certainly Suggest in Common Chicago Scenarios
In an older brick bungalow with a sound chimney and a family of four, a 50-gallon atmospheric gas container remains a reputable, cost-effective selection, offered the chimney is lined and the basement isn't deprived for air. Add a properly sized growth tank and schedule annual flushes.
In a yard unit with minimal access and only one bathroom, a portable tankless can free space and deal with two fixtures simultaneously if sized appropriately for winter season inlet water. Strategy a descaling regimen and install seclusion valves from day one.
In an apartment with no gas, an 80-gallon electric container supplies comfy healing if the panel can sustain it. If the storage room is limited and you want efficiency, a crossbreed heatpump functions if you approve a cooler wardrobe and set up condensate correctly. I've seen locals appreciate the dehumidification effect in summer.
For two-flat proprietors who provide warm water to tenants, redundancy matters. 2 medium tankless systems in parallel with a controller give flexibility. If one stops working, the various other maintains basic solution while you wait on components. This setup also modulates far better at reduced demand than a single oversized unit.
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the first tough freeze, walk the outside. If your heater vents via a sidewall, inspect the discontinuation for insect nests or debris. Confirm the termination is high enough above grade to avoid snow obstruction. Inside, verify that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ing systems are sloped which catches have water to prevent exhaust recirculation.
During long cold snaps, listen for brand-new rattles or adjustments in burner sound. Sudden boosts in burner sound or extended firing cycles often associate flue constraints or hefty sediment activity. On exceptionally gusty days, sidewall-vented systems can short-cycle from stress disruptions near the air vent. Proper vent termination positioning minimizes this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.
In springtime, moisture climbs and basement dampness increases. Check for rust on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ipple areas on top of the tank. I often see early rust at these joints from minor sweating, not from leakages. A basic wipe-down and examination routine once a month informs you a lot.
What Makes an Excellent Setup, Not Simply a Brand-new Heater
A cool install is more than clean piping. It indicates proper combustion air computations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between dissimilar ste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It indicates the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the frying pan under the heating system, if used, has a drain to somewhere that can take care of water. It likewise means realistic discussion about water qu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can include years to the system. In others, a simple range in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.
Documentation issues. Maintain your permit, model numbers, service warranty info, and a standard service log. When you call for hot water heater fixing in Chicago years later on, handing a tech those notes conserves diagnostic time and lowers billable hours.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
